General Dynamics Corporation

General Dynamics (GD) trades at $392.68, down 0.83% on the day, amid strong fundamental performance with Q2 2026 EPS beating estimates at $4.24 versus $3.96 expected. The stock shows bullish technical signals with moving averages supporting upward momentum, while fundamentals reveal robust revenue growth to $52.55 billion in 2025 and improving profit margins. Recent contract wins including a $29.5 billion submarine award and a $1.3 billion cybersecurity contract highlight ongoing defense sector strength.

The outlook remains positive with analyst consensus pointing to 8.7% upside to the $427.40 price target, though valuation multiples appear elevated. Key risks include defense budget uncertainties and competitive pressures, while institutional sentiment remains bullish with 57% buy ratings. The company's strong backlog of $136.5 billion provides visibility for future growth.

Howmet Aerospace Inc

Howmet Aerospace (HWM) trades at $283.80, up 0.03% today, with a bullish technical signal and strong support at $279. The company reported Q2 2026 EPS of $1.33, beating estimates, and raised full-year guidance due to robust aerospace and defense demand. Revenue grew 24% year-over-year, with a net income margin of 20.52% and ROE of 34.89%.

Outlook is positive with 84% analyst buy ratings and a $334.63 consensus price target, implying 18% upside. Risks include high valuation multiples (P/E 60.63) and capital expenditure increases. Earnings momentum and institutional confidence support further growth, but investors should monitor execution on expanded capacity plans.

About General Dynamics Corporation

General Dynamics is a defense contractor and business jet manufacturer. The firm's segments include aerospace, combat systems, marine, and technologies. The company's aerospace segment creates Gulfstream business jets. Combat system produces land-based combat vehicles, such as the M1 Abrams tank. The marine subsegment creates nuclear-powered submarines, among other things. The technologies segment contains two main units, an IT business that primarily serves the government market and a mission systems business that focuses on products that provide command, control, computers, intelligence, surveillance, and reconnaissance capabilities to the military.

About Howmet Aerospace Inc

Howmet Aerospace provides advanced engineered solutions for the aerospace and transportation industries. It specializes in jet engine components, aerospace fastening systems, and forged aluminum wheels.
